The Wall Modular Switches Market represents a pivotal segment within the global electrical components industry, characterized by the replacement of conventional, often unsightly, electrical switches with modern, aesthetically superior, and highly functional modular systems. Modular switches offer enhanced flexibility, allowing users to combine various functions such as lighting control, dimmers, fan regulators, and power outlets within a single standardized plate design. This modularity ensures ease of installation, customization, and maintenance, making them highly desirable in contemporary residential, commercial, and hospitality infrastructure projects globally. The shift towards sophisticated interior design, coupled with stringent safety standards and the demand for child-proof mechanisms, heavily influences the market trajectory.
Key product features driving adoption include superior material quality, which often involves fire-retardant polycarbonate and durable metallic finishes, ensuring longevity and safety compliance. Furthermore, the advent of smart homes has revolutionized this sector; modern wall modular switches frequently incorporate advanced connectivity protocols (like Wi-Fi, Zigbee, or Bluetooth) allowing integration with central smart home hubs and voice assistants. This transition elevates the switch from a mere electrical contact device to an essential component of the connected ecosystem, facilitating energy management and remote operation. The enhanced aesthetic appeal, customizable colors, and sleek designs align perfectly with modern architectural trends focusing on minimalist and sophisticated interiors.

User queries regarding the impact of Artificial Intelligence on Wall Modular Switches frequently center on personalized energy management, predictive maintenance failures, and the seamless integration of switches into complex, context-aware smart home ecosystems. Users are specifically concerned about how AI algorithms can learn their behavioral patterns—such as preferred lighting levels at certain times of the day or automatic adjustment based on ambient light conditions—to automate switch operations without explicit manual input. Another key theme revolves around the reliability and self-diagnosis capabilities; stakeholders inquire whether AI can identify subtle electrical anomalies or predict component failures within the switch mechanism itself, alerting users or maintenance personnel proactively before a major fault occurs. This analysis highlights a desire for switches that are not just remotely controllable but genuinely intelligent, contributing to both comfort and operational efficiency.
The integration of AI fundamentally transforms wall modular switches from simple input devices into sophisticated data collectors and control hubs. AI algorithms deployed within smart hubs connected to these switches allow for highly granular energy consumption monitoring. By analyzing historical usage data and external factors like electricity tariffs or daylight hours, AI can optimize the operation schedules of connected appliances and lighting circuits. For example, in commercial spaces, AI can dynamically adjust HVAC and lighting levels based on occupancy sensor data collected via the switch network, leading to measurable reductions in operational overheads. This level of optimization moves beyond simple scheduling to dynamic, real-time resource allocation, significantly enhancing the sustainability profile of modern buildings.
Furthermore, AI facilitates enhanced user interaction through advanced voice command processing and natural language understanding (NLU). While basic voice control has existed for years, AI integration allows switches to respond to nuanced or conditional commands (e.g., "dim the lights when the movie starts" or "turn off everything except the kitchen light"). This level of cognitive integration improves accessibility and convenience. Looking forward, AI-powered predictive analytics will revolutionize product lifecycles; manufacturers can leverage usage patterns and sensor data aggregated from millions of switches globally to refine product design, anticipate common failure points, and improve overall product durability and reliability, moving the market toward a truly preventative maintenance model.

The value chain for Wall Modular Switches begins with the procurement of high-grade raw materials, primarily engineering plastics like flame-retardant polycarbonate, brass, copper, and specialized contact materials for conductivity. Upstream analysis highlights the critical reliance on polymer suppliers, metal refiners, and increasingly, semiconductor manufacturers, especially for smart switch components like microcontrollers and communication chips. Quality control at this stage is paramount, as the safety and durability of the final product hinge on the material composition, particularly fire resistance. Strategic sourcing relationships are vital for ensuring cost competitiveness and maintaining a stable supply of materials compliant with strict global safety standards (RoHS, REACH).
The manufacturing process is highly specialized, involving precision injection molding for the external casings, automated assembly for contact mechanisms, and complex PCB integration for smart switches. Manufacturers often employ advanced automation to ensure dimensional accuracy and minimize defects, which is essential for modular interlocking. Distribution channels are varied and highly influential. Direct distribution often involves large-scale contracts with institutional buyers, such as major real estate developers and government bodies implementing smart infrastructure projects. Indirect distribution relies heavily on established networks of electrical wholesalers, specialized retailers, and professional electrical contractors who serve as the primary interface between the product and the end-user. The rising influence of specialized e-commerce platforms also necessitates robust digital logistics strategies.
Downstream activities focus on installation, post-sales service, and product lifecycle management. Professional electricians and system integrators play a crucial role in installation, particularly for complex smart systems requiring network setup and integration with centralized control panels. Market success is heavily dependent on the efficiency and reliability of installation services. Post-sale support, including warranty services and software updates for IoT switches, contributes significantly to customer retention and brand loyalty. The overall chain is marked by high coordination between component suppliers and final assemblers, demanding transparent supply chain management to maintain quality, ensure compliance, and swiftly respond to technological shifts such as the constant evolution of wireless communication standards.
The primary end-users and buyers of wall modular switches are broadly categorized into four main groups: residential consumers, commercial enterprises, industrial facilities, and government/public sector entities involved in infrastructure projects. Residential consumers, particularly those undertaking new home construction or renovation projects in middle to high-income brackets, are highly driven by aesthetics, safety features (child locks, shock protection), and smart home capabilities. These buyers often rely on the recommendation of interior designers and contractors, making channel influence critical for brand penetration. The growing prevalence of multi-family housing and high-rise apartments further consolidates demand within urban residential clusters.
Commercial customers, including hospitality chains (hotels), healthcare facilities (hospitals), and corporate office developers, prioritize durability, compliance with commercial fire codes, and the ability to integrate switches seamlessly into sophisticated Building Management Systems (BMS). In the commercial space, the focus shifts from individual aesthetic preference to centralized control, energy efficiency reporting, and minimizing operational disruption. These large-scale institutional buyers often procure based on long-term contracts and require robust warranties and standardized product specifications across multiple geographical locations. Integration capabilities with lighting systems like DALI (Digital Addressable Lighting Interface) are particularly valued here.
A smaller, but growing, segment includes industrial buyers and public sector entities. Industrial facilities require extremely rugged, reliable switches capable of handling higher electrical loads and enduring harsh operating conditions, often valuing functional reliability over aesthetic appeal. Government and public works departments, driven by mandates for energy conservation and smart city implementation, are increasingly specifying modular, networked switches for public infrastructure projects, schools, and municipal buildings. Across all segments, the decision to purchase is increasingly influenced by energy efficiency ratings and the overall lifetime cost of ownership, rather than solely the initial procurement price.

The technological landscape of the Wall Modular Switches Market is rapidly shifting towards connectivity, energy efficiency, and superior human-machine interface design. A major technological focus is the adoption of various wireless communication protocols critical for smart home integration. Technologies such as Zigbee, Z-Wave, and proprietary mesh networking protocols enable reliable, low-power communication between the wall switches, sensors, and central automation hubs. Wi-Fi integration remains popular for ease of setup, though concerns over network congestion and power consumption persist. The evolution of these protocols ensures seamless interoperability with major smart ecosystems like Amazon Alexa, Google Home, and Apple HomeKit, transforming the simple switch into a networked data node within the dwelling's infrastructure.
Beyond connectivity, advancements in touch and sensing technologies are paramount. Capacitive touch switches, which offer a sleek, button-less interface, are gaining significant traction in the premium segment, providing aesthetic superiority and enhanced durability against wear and tear compared to mechanical buttons. Furthermore, the incorporation of microcontrollers and low-power embedded systems within the switch plates allows for advanced functionalities such as scene control (pre-set lighting moods), dimming capabilities without dedicated dimmers, and energy consumption monitoring at the circuit level. This integration requires miniature component manufacturing and robust firmware development to ensure long-term reliability and secure over-the-air firmware updates (OTA).
Material science innovation also plays a critical role, particularly in enhancing safety and longevity. Manufacturers are continually developing advanced fire-retardant thermoplastics (e.g., high-grade polycarbonate with V0 flammability ratings) and improving the alloy composition of contact points (silver-cadmium oxide or similar) to handle frequent switching cycles and prevent sparking and overheating. Kinetic and energy-harvesting technologies represent a revolutionary niche, enabling battery-less, wireless switches that derive operational power from the kinetic energy generated by the press of the button. This eliminates the need for wiring and batteries, significantly simplifying installation in retrofit projects and driving the market towards more sustainable and maintenance-free solutions.

Smart modular switches integrate with central hubs, allowing users to remotely monitor and control lighting and appliances, which helps conserve energy. For security, they can simulate occupancy through scheduled or random lighting operation and integrate with alarm systems, enhancing protection.
Key trends include the proliferation of IoT connectivity standards (Zigbee, Wi-Fi mesh), advanced capacitive touch interfaces for aesthetic appeal, and the use of AI for predictive maintenance and personalized energy automation profiles, optimizing device performance and longevity.
The Asia Pacific (APAC) region currently holds the largest market share and is projected to demonstrate the fastest growth rate throughout the forecast period, owing to rapid urbanization and significant investment in smart city infrastructure across major economies like China and India.
Mechanical switches use physical buttons and contacts; touch switches rely on capacitive sensors for a sleek, non-moving interface; and remote-operated switches incorporate wireless modules (RF or IR) allowing control via dedicated remotes or smart devices, often used for centralized convenience.
